سلام استاد عزیز( تورو خدا یه بار جواب سلام منو بدید (; )
من طبق آموزش پیش رفتم و همه کد ها رو هم مقایسه کردم ولی قسمت ادمین گروه ها وقتی سرگروه رو ادیت میکنم زیرگروه هارو نشون نمیده.و وقتی صفحه رو رفرش میکنم همه چی اوکیه.اگه لازم هست کد هارو بزارم.
دوست من ، من که نمیتونم حدس بزنم
اگر با Ajax انجاد دادید لاگ کنسول مرورگر را بررسی کنید ببینید چه اروری داره
من نگفتم حدس بزنید گفتم شاید توی پروژه ای که شما انجام دادید به این مشکل برخورده باشید یعنی زمانی که سرگروه زیر گروه داره بعد از حذف زیرگروه ها نمایش داده نمیشن.
با Ajax انجام شده و توی کنسول هم قبلا چک کرده بودم و اروری نمیده.دقیقا کد های شما رو کپی پیست کردم و بازم درست نشد
کد های پروژه را الان بررسی کردم
مشکلی نداستند و به سادگی نمایش میداد
لطفا یه گروه رو که زیرگروه داره ادیت کنید.چون توی ویدئو فقط گروه هایی که زیرگروه ندارند رو ادیت میکنید که مشکل اونجا نیست
اکشن Edit را به شکل زیر قرار دهید
[HttpPost]
[ValidateAntiForgeryToken]
public ActionResult Edit([Bind(Include = "GroupID,GroupTitle,ParentID")] Product_Groups product_Groups)
{
if (ModelState.IsValid)
{
db.Entry(product_Groups).State = EntityState.Modified;
db.SaveChanges();
return PartialView("ListGroups", db.Product_Groups.Where(g => g.ParentID == null).Include("Product_Groups1"));
}
ViewBag.ParentID = new SelectList(db.Product_Groups, "GroupID", "GroupTitle", product_Groups.ParentID);
return View(product_Groups);
}